PagerDuty is seeking a **Principal Solutions Consultant** to join our talented, customer-focused team! You will be a key strategic leader and the "technical face" of PagerDuty across the US region. This is a high-impact role that sits at the intersection of Sales, Product, and Engineering. You won’t just be selling a platform; you will be partnering with CTOs, CIOs, and VPs of Engineering at the US’s most influential enterprises to redefine how they manage digital operations, resilience, and automation.

You will act as a bridge between our customers’ long-term strategic needs and PagerDuty’s product roadmap. You will spend your time evangelizing the PagerDuty Operations Cloud, mentoring our high-performing technical sales teams, and acting as a trusted advisor to the C-suite on topics ranging from AIOps and SRE maturity to digital transformation and cloud migration.

#### **Key Responsibilities**

- Act as a peer and advisor to customer CTOs and CIOs, helping them navigate complex digital transformations and operationalizing the PagerDuty Operations Cloud within their organizations.
- Represent PagerDuty as a thought leader at major industry events and through digital content, white-papers, and local media.
- Partner closely with our Global Product and Engineering leadership in San Francisco to ensure the unique requirements of the US markets are represented in our long-term roadmap.
- Provide architectural oversight and executive presence for our most complex, high-stakes enterprise opportunities across the US.
- Foster a local community of DevOps and SRE leaders, sharing best practices on operational excellence, incident response, and the ethical application of AI in operations.
- Stay ahead of the curve on the competitive landscape, identifying market shifts and technical trends that PagerDuty can capitalize on.

#### **Minimum Qualifications**

- 15+ years of experience in technical leadership, solutions architecture, or product management within the SaaS, DevOps, or Cloud infrastructure space.
- Proven track record of engaging with and influencing C-level executives at Fortune 500 or equivalent global enterprises, navigating complex organizations.
- Proven ability to support and influence sales cycles with a solid grasp of sales processes and customer buying journeys
- Deep domain expertise in at least three of the following: Incident Management, SRE (Site Reliability Engineering), AIOps, Cloud Native Architectures, ITSM/ITIL, or Cybersecurity Incident Response.
- Exceptional public speaking and written communication skills.
- Ability to travel across the US and occasionally overseas.

#### **Preferred Qualifications**

- Active involvement in the tech community (mentorship, open-source contribution, or advisory/board positions).
- Experience navigating the regulatory landscape for US financial services or government sectors (e.g., FedRAMP) as it relates to cloud resiliency.

**Where we work**

PagerDuty operates a hybrid work model with [offices](https://careers.pagerduty.com/locations) in 8 major cities: Atlanta, Lisbon, London, San Francisco, Santiago, Sydney, Tokyo, and Toronto. While we offer flexibility within our established locations, we **cannot** employ candidates residing in:

**Location restrictions:** **Australia:** Northern Territory, Queensland, South Australia, Tasmania, Western Australia

**Canada:** Alberta, Manitoba, Newfoundland, Northwest Territories, Nunavut, PEI, Quebec, Saskatchewan, Yukon

**United States:** Alaska, Hawaii, Iowa, Louisiana, Mississippi, Nebraska, New Mexico, Oklahoma, Rhode Island, South Dakota, West Virginia, Wyoming

_Candidates must reside in an eligible location, which vary by role._
